The Last of Us continues to receive widespread acclaim, but what if HBO made a Mario Kart TV series? While this year will see the release of The Super Mario Bros. Movie from animation studio Illumination, this gritty live-action reimagining takes its cues from the post-apocalyptic Mad Max franchise...oh, and did we mention it stars Pedro Pascal?

The Mandalorian actor presented Saturday Night Live this past weekend, and while it was a fun show, this "HBO" trailer with The Last of Us star playing Mario is, quite frankly, amazing.

There are tonnes of hilarious nods to the games here, but with an HBO spin that makes a lot of its lead characters bisexual and gives Mario an addiction to mushrooms so he can "feel big." It's basically The Last of Us combined with Super Mario, but you haven't lived until you see Pascal say "It's-a-me, Mario" in the most deadly serious manner possible. 

Chloe Fineman joins Mario on his journey as Princess Peach, while we're treated to appearances from the likes of Yoshi and Luigi along the way as well. 

The iconic video game character did once star in a live-action movie, 1993's Super Mario Bros., but the less said about that, the better. It's honestly hard to imagine how the franchise could ever work in that space, and while this trailer is fun, we're not sure this is the movie any Nintendo fan is really looking for! 

Regardless, this is a hilarious riff on Mario Kart and one that shows just how brilliant Pascal is. The actor has had a busy few years between The Mandalorian, Wonder Woman 1984, The Unbearable Weight of Massive Talent, and now The Last of Us, but we're sure his fanbase will only continue to increase with memorable appearances like this!
